HumanLayer
API and SDK for integrating human decision-making into AI agent workflows with multi-channel routing. Allows agents to request human approval via Slack, email, SMS, or WhatsApp.

You need to ship autonomous AI agents for high-stakes tasks like sales outreach or infra changes but can't risk unvetted actions breaking production.
Reliable async pausing/resuming for human responses (seconds to days); agents learn from denial feedback; production-ready but expect channel delivery quirks like Slack threading.
Your AI agents hit ambiguity in real customer queries or complex codebases and need expert input without halting workflows.
Seamless for dynamic labeling/RLHF; exports feedback for fine-tuning; works across frameworks but human response time becomes your agent latency.
No Native Audit Trail UI
Logs all approvals but lacks built-in dashboard for decision auditing—export data manually for compliance reviews.
Async Human Delays Kill Agent Flow
Agents pause indefinitely on approvals (use timeouts/escalations); test end-to-end latency in prod as humans may take hours/days.

What It Actually Does
HumanLayer lets AI agents pause and request human approval, feedback, or input on key decisions via Slack, email, SMS, or other channels. This adds safety and oversight to automated workflows without slowing down routine tasks.[1][2][3]
